mieki256's diary



2014/10/09(木) [n年前の日記]

#2 [perl][windows] Strawberry Perl 5.8.x で ActivePerl 5.8.x の代用になるかどうか

_[覚書] strawberryperl - てきとーにやる で、Strawberry perl には ppm コマンドもある、という話を見かけて、ということは ActivePerl 5.8.x の代用として Strawberry Perl 5.8.x が使えたりしないのかなと思ったわけで。

試しに、strawberry-perl-5.8.9.5.msi をDLしてインストール。

問答無用で、C:\strawberry にインストールされてしまった。インストール先フォルダを変更したかったのに…。どうやら昔の Strawberry Perl はインストール場所を決め打ちしちゃってるようで。

それはともかく。
ppm install http://www.akaneiro.jp/PPMPackages/800/File-MMagic.ppd -force
と打ってみた。

ダメっぽい。
> ppm install http://www.akaneiro.jp/PPMPackages/800/File-MMagic.ppd

Installing package 'http://www.akaneiro.jp/PPMPackages/800/File-MMagic.ppd'...
Error installing package 'http://www.akaneiro.jp/PPMPackages/800/File-MMagic.ppd': Read a PPD for 'http://www.akaneiro.jp/PPMPackages/800/File-MMagic.ppd', but it is not intended for this build of Perl (MSWin32-x86-multi-thread-5.8)

まあ、そうだろうな…。代用できるなら、その旨書いとくだろうし…。

この記事へのツッコミ

Re: Strawberry Perl 5.8.x で ActivePerl 5.8.x の代用になるかどうか by opengl2772    2015/01/27 05:32
Strawberry Perl の PPM 対応が実にいい加減で対応が不十分なんです。
Strawberry Perl でも正しく処理できるように PPD ファイルを書き換えてやれば、Strawberry Perl にもインストールできることを確認しています。
書き換えた内容は未公開ですけど...。

以上です。

過去ログ表示

Prev - 2014/10 - Next
1 2 3 4
5 6 7 8 9 10 11
12 13 14 15 16 17 18
19 20 21 22 23 24 25
26 27 28 29 30 31

カテゴリで表示

検索機能は Namazu for hns で提供されています。(詳細指定/ヘルプ


注意: 現在使用の日記自動生成システムは Version 2.19.6 です。
公開されている日記自動生成システムは Version 2.19.5 です。

Powered by hns-2.19.6, HyperNikkiSystem Project